2013 HUF to ZAR Performance & Market Timing Review

Analysis of key historical highlights and timing insights for 2013

During 2013, the HUF to ZAR exchange rate experienced significant fluctuation. The market reached its absolute peak on December 29, valuing the pair at 0.0489. Conversely, the yearly low was recorded on January 1, dropping to 0.0383.

This high-to-low spread represents a total annual volatility of 0.0106 ZAR. From a start-to-finish perspective, comparing the January average rate of 0.0397 to the December average rate of 0.0474, the exchange rate registered a net change of 19.22% (reflecting a strengthening trend).

Looking at year-over-year peak valuations, the 2013 high of 0.0489 was up 18.66% compared to the 2012 peak of 0.0412, indicating shifts in long-term support levels.

Monthly Breakdown

Statistical summary for each calendar month.

Month High Low Average
January 0.0416 0.0383 0.0397
February 0.0415 0.0392 0.0405
March 0.0401 0.0389 0.0394
April 0.0407 0.0389 0.0397
May 0.0443 0.0395 0.0413
June 0.0457 0.0437 0.0446
July 0.0447 0.0435 0.0440
August 0.0461 0.0437 0.0448
September 0.0456 0.0438 0.0445
October 0.0464 0.0453 0.0458
November 0.0467 0.0457 0.0462
December 0.0489 0.0458 0.0474
